Gemini 3.7 Flash is half price until January 1
Gemini 3.7 Flash launched at $0.75/$3.75 per million tokens. On January 1, 2027 it doubles. A discount with a published expiry is a budget event, not a price cut.
Google shipped Gemini 3.7 Flash on August 13 — three weeks after 3.6 Flash — at half the price. It also published the date the discount ends. That second part is the news. An introductory rate with January 1, 2027 stamped on it isn't a price cut; it's a price increase with a grace period, and you now have about 140 days to find out whether your workload survives it.
What actually happened
Per Google's announcement, Gemini 3.7 Flash runs at $0.75 per million input tokens and $3.75 per million output through December 31, 2026. On January 1, 2027 it goes to $1.50 / $7.50 — which is exactly what 3.6 Flash cost at launch. The intro rate is a discount off the real number, not a new floor.
The capability gains are real and mostly aimed at coding and agents. Against 3.6 Flash: DeepSWE v1.1 65.3% vs 49.0%, FrontierCode 1.1 43.6% vs 34.4%, WebDev Arena 1588 Elo vs 1538, GDP.pdf document reasoning 34.0% vs 22.0%, and AutomationBench for enterprise workflow completion 30.4% vs 17.0%. Google credits developer feedback and algorithmic changes to the reasoning core rather than a fresh pretraining run, as VentureBeat reported. It's live in the Gemini API via AI Studio, Android Studio, Antigravity, and Gemini Enterprise.
Why the price cliff matters for your business
Run the arithmetic before you build on the intro rate. A workflow burning 30M output tokens a month costs about $113 today and about $225 in January. If your unit economics only clear at $0.75, you have a feature with an expiration date and nobody has told your P&L.
So put it on the calendar as a budget line, not a footnote. Then do the thing that makes the date survivable: keep the model name in config, keep prompts and evals in version control separate from your call sites, and measure cost per completed task — not cost per token — on your own data. When the rate resets, the question "does a cheaper model still pass our evals?" should take an afternoon to answer, not a quarter. That's the same swappable model layer we've argued for all year, and the release cadence keeps proving the point: three weeks between Flash versions is shorter than most teams' procurement cycle.
One honest caveat. A DeepSWE score of 65.3% says nothing about whether this model reads your purchase orders correctly. Benchmarks are a reason to run an eval, not a reason to switch.
Key takeaways
- Gemini 3.7 Flash launched August 13 at $0.75/$3.75 per million tokens — half of 3.6 Flash's launch price
- The introductory rate expires December 31, 2026; on January 1, 2027 it doubles to $1.50/$7.50
- Big coding and agent gains over 3.6 Flash: DeepSWE 65.3% vs 49.0%, AutomationBench 30.4% vs 17.0%
- Three weeks between Flash releases — treat model choice as config you can re-evaluate, not architecture you commit to
- Size your workload at the post-January price and baseline cost per completed task, not cost per token
